The test I had in mind (and which I already ran on DOS with QDPMI and 
CWSDPMI, and on Windows 3.1) is the test programs from the 
tests/libc/ansi/math directory of djtst203.zip, after modifying this line 
from src/libc/emu387/npxsetup.c:

    if (__dpmi_set_coprocessor_emulation(3)) {

to say this instead:

    if (__dpmi_set_coprocessor_emulation(2)) {

Recompile npxsetup.c, put it into libc.a, the set 387=n and run the test 
programs.
